Spring Baking Championsh­ip

Food Network, 7 p.m. Season Premiere The Bachelor‘s Jesse Palmer hosts this supersized new season where a dozen talented bakers will be put to the test to transform springtime soirees into spectacula­r desserts. From Earth Day and Jazz Fest to Derby Day and more, the bakers must showcase their baking abilities and craftsmans­hip as they whip up the most delectable, edible creations to win over judges Kardea Brown, Nancy Fuller and Duff Goldman for their chance to earn $25,000 and the title of spring baking champion.

MasterChef Junior FOX, 7 p.m. Season Premiere

Young home cooks compete in a series of challenges to win the title of America’s next MasterChef Junior, taking home a trophy and $100,000 in prize money. Judges and mentors for Season 9 are Gordon Ramsay, Tilly Ramsay (Gordon’s daughter), Daphne Oz and Aarón Sánchez.

Queens Nat Geo, 7 p.m. New Series

Oscar-nominated actress Angela Bassett narrates this exciting new documentar­y series focused on female leaders among the animal kingdoms. All told from a female perspectiv­e, Queens highlights the sacrifices and challenges various matriarchs of different species must endure for the survival of their families as well as their resilience, intelligen­ce and ability to love those around them.

So You Think You Can Dance

FOX, 8 p.m. Season Premiere

JoJo Siwa returns to the judging panel for Season 18 of the dance competitio­n series, which also has a new format reflecting the authentic experience of building a successful career in dance. Siwa joins returning judges Allison Holker and Maksim Chmerkovsk­iy. Cat Deeley is back as host.

Rock the Block

HGTV, 8 p.m. Season Premiere

In “Kitchen Redemption,” four teams of HGTV all-stars return, designing gorgeous kitchens in a quest for redemption as the ultimate renovation competitio­n begins. After battling an open floor plan, the teams are judged by Married to Real Estate‘s Egypt Sherrod and Mike Jackson.

Seeking Sister Wife TLC, 8 p.m. Season Premiere

The new season documents the lives of five polygamous families as they navigate the challenges of actively searching for and courting potential new sister wives. With two returning families and three new couples, these families are determined to open their hearts and homes to new wives.

Deal or No Deal Island NBC, 9 p.m. New Episodes

Following its premiere last week, this new game show moves to its regular time slot starting tonight. Joe Manganiell­o hosts this spin on the classic Deal or No Deal game where 13 players are transporte­d to the Banker’s private island to compete for cash in a season-long, fully immersive competitio­n.
